Obituary for Ronald Helsel

RONALD EDWARD HELSEL
 

 

YOUNGSTOWN – Funeral services will be held at 11 a.m. Friday at the Lane Funeral Home, Austintown Chapel for Ronald Edward Helsel, 70, who passed away Sunday at his home.

“Ron” was born June 14, 1941, in Youngstown, the son of Clayton and Dorothy (Avery) Helsel.

He attended Austintown Fitch High School and retired from Commercial Intertech in 2002. Ron was a member of the New Life Assembly. He was an avid NASCAR fan and enjoyed the outdoors, camping and going to the lake.

Ron loved spending time with his family and friends, but most of all he enjoyed spending time with his granddaughter, who lovingly called him “Dado.”

Ron leaves his wife, the former Judy Danko, whom he married June 20, 1964. He also leaves his daughter, Rhonda Kish and her husband, Michael of Austintown; one granddaughter, Madison Kish; and one brother, Robert Helsel and his wife, Linda of Boardman.

Ron was preceded in death by his parents; grandparents; and several uncles and aunts.

Friends may call from 5 to 8 p.m. Thursday at the funeral home, where services will be held at 11 a.m. Friday.
